Wasn't there a difference in the turrets between Fox and Scimitar, requiring a 'spacer' when Sabre was made?

How then, where they able to mount a Scorpion turret on  a Fox?  Intriguing.

The Fox turret has a smaller ring than a CVRT one and is not as high. The adapter ring therefore addressed both problems when fitting Fox to CVRT hulls

as far as I know I have never seen any written reference to the Scorpion turrets being functional when fitted to Fox. I'm not even sure they were anything other than a way to get a turret back on a hull so that the dealers could then sell a "turreted" vehicle, bearing in mind most Foxes that initially came out were hulls only without engines and so hard to sell. Those Foxes still with Scorpion turrets are, I believe, either dropped on and loose, or fixed bolted in place and non functional film props (there was at least one such used in the Evita film "starring" Madonna)

Hi John,

I am sure the Scorpion turrets were just dropped on to the turretless Fox as a means of disposing of them at the sales. There would never have been an official fitment of this turret to a Fox, no point.

The Profile on Ferret and Fox is good, but a bit more insight in George Forty's book.
